I didn't have to do scarf joints with a 2" thick neck blank. If the headstock is about 1/2" thick, that leaves you 1 1/2" for an angle, which is plenty to provide string tension . A scarf joint isn't hard to do either, especially if it's a one piece neck.

Draw out your headstock design on the neck blank with the location of the nut and fingerboard. That will give you an idea how it will work.

Nice woods. Yes I would draw it all out on the neck. Nut and bridge placement, fretboard. Even neck thickness up to the body. Get your body wings drawn out as well, even cut them out to see how it's going to fit together.
IMHO, I wouldn't try a scarf with a laminated neck. hard time getting it all to line up. I have cut the headstock angle, allowing 1/2" for the headstock and had plenty of string tension at the nut. Just because Gibson does such and such doesn't make it gospel. If your neck is 2" thick, you'll have a 1 1/2" drop. Like I did on my V.

There is a very good article in the summer 2014 issue of American Lutherie (number 118) by Harry Fleishman on setting up a table saw to make a multiscale (ie fan fretted) peghead scarf joint. He says that if you don't have a table saw you will need to plane to get a clean scarf.

With a normal scarf jointed headstock you cut the piece off at the correct angle, thin it to the final thickness, flip it over and glue it to the neck stock. Fleishman's method aligns the peghead angle to match the neck angle. With your laminated neck its going to be very difficult to keep the lines straight - I would draw some lines on a hunk of scrap and practice before cutting real wood.

And you owe it to yourself to add at least one good plane to your quiver.

My first build was a neck-thru and I wondered if the neck would bow enough and thought the double-action truss-rod may be
how I had to get desired relief. Turned out fine. When strung up the neck bowed a little, (.010-.046 to A440) set the truss and it's been a very stable guitar. I've adjusted the rod once in over 4 yrs. ( It's always been inside not subject to radical temp./humidity changes)
If I was concerned about the neck relief for any reason, such as maybe a one piece neck rather than laminated, I'd install a couple of graphite rods on either sides of the rod and not look back. I've never seen a body bow from string tension so I don't get concerned about that section.

My second build was a neck-thru 5-str bass, laminated neck and I did install graphite rods- mostly because I wanted to. The owner has loved it with no issues and has commented on the excellent tuning stability.

I don't buy into all the talk about pro's and con's of neck-thru vs bolt-on or other methods...I do know that neck-thru is harder to build than a bolt-on...for me. That's the biggest difference to me unless it's going to be painted or not. I think a bolt-on looks better if the body is going to be painted. The transition from wood to paint on a neck-thru just doesn't appeal to me if the neck isn't going to be painted too.
